Direct to every provider

Direct connections across wallets, banks, and carriers deliver fewer failure points, cleaner authentication, and faster provider-level issue resolution.

Token renewal, built in

Boku manages token refresh directly with each provider - subscriptions keep running without failed renewals or re-authentication prompts.

Licensed and regulated

Boku operates licensed entities, local banking infrastructure, and regulated payment processing across 40+ countries for compliant collection and unified settlement.

Always available

Active-active across two AWS regions. 99.99% uptime SLA. ISO 27001 certified. 24/7 NOC and SOC - proactive alerting, not just outage detection.

Architectural simplicity

One API. Every layer handled

Every local payment method carries its own technical, regulatory, and operational complexity. Boku maintains those layers directly, so merchants connect once instead of rebuilding country by country.
